Steven Gerrard’s Rangers host Tommy Wright and his new side Kilmarnock at Ibrox this weekend.

Rangers enjoy a healthy lead at the top of the table but the margin has reduced slightly over the past week with Celtic winning twice against Motherwell and St Mirren, and Rangers drawing their only match 1-1 at Hamilton.

There’s still a significant cushion of 18 points though and with Neil Lennon’s side not in action until Sunday – Rangers could increase the lead with a win – for a few hours at least.

Form

Rangers: DWWDWWWW (1st)

Kilmarnock: LLLLLLWD (10th)

Kilmarnock visit Ibrox a different proposition from a few weeks ago. Manager Tommy Wright has had a week of training with his new team following his appointment on Monday, but he could not reverse the Ayrshire side’s fortunes in a midweek defeat against Motherwell. However Kilmarnock were improved in the SPFL Premiership encounter and have made life difficult for Ragers in previous meetings.

Rangers succumbed to a last-minute equaliser at Hamilton last weekend in a poor performance from Steven Gerrard’s side. However, many clubs would be more than happy with a run of form like the Ibrox side have currently – unbeaten in the league with only two draws in the last eight games.

Team news

Kemar Roofe is out after retrospective disciplinary action resulted in a two-game ban for his challenge on Murray Davidson. He joins Alfredo Morelos in suspension as the Colombian’s three-match ban expires after Saturday’s match.

That means Jermain Defoe or Cedric Itten, who started against Hamilton, could come in.

Scott Arfield is back in training but won’t be fit for the game, neither will long-term absentee Niko Katic.

Royal Antwerp and the Europa League is on the horizon for Ranger though and may be a consideration in Steven Gerrard’s team selection.

Kilmarnock are hoping to have Youself Mulumbu involved after an impressive substitute appearance on Wednesday night and are eyeing a move for Kyle Lafferty.

Previous Meetings

Kilmarnock defeated Rangers a year ago 2-1 at Rugby Park, however they are yet to score against Steven Gerrard’s side this season and Rangers have won 2-0 at Ibrox and 1-0 in a tight game at Rugby Park.

However with new boss Tommy Wright in the dugout, Steven Gerrard has seen off the Northern Irishman eight times in 14 attempts, so a tighter game could be in prospect.
